Overview of Each Tool

Forefront is designed as a "better ChatGPT experience," providing a unified interface where users can toggle between the world’s leading AI models (like GPT-4 and Claude 3) in a single chat. It excels at conversational depth, allowing users to upload large documents to "chat" with their data, create custom AI personas for specific tasks, and generate images. It is a standalone productivity hub that aims to replace the basic ChatGPT interface with something more powerful and versatile for researchers and power users.

GPT for Sheets and Docs (by Talarian) is a specialized extension that brings the power of AI directly into the Google Workspace ecosystem. Instead of a chat-based interface, it functions primarily through custom spreadsheet formulas (like =GPT()) and a sidebar assistant. It is built specifically for high-volume tasks—such as cleaning thousands of rows of data, translating product descriptions in bulk, or performing programmatic SEO—without ever leaving your spreadsheet or document.

Detailed Feature Comparison

User Interface and Workflow

Forefront offers a sleek, standalone web application (and desktop app) that prioritizes the chat experience. It organizes your work into different "chats" and "folders," similar to ChatGPT but with significantly more control over which model is answering. On the other hand, GPT for Sheets and Docs is invisible until you need it. It lives inside your Google Sheets "Extensions" menu. You interact with it by typing formulas directly into cells or using the sidebar to run "Bulk Tools," making it a "set-it-and-forget-it" tool for data-heavy workflows.

Data Processing and Automation

This is where the two tools diverge most sharply. GPT for Sheets and Docs is the clear winner for automation; it can process up to 200,000 rows in a single run, making it indispensable for e-commerce managers and data analysts who need to categorize or summarize massive datasets. Forefront, while it allows you to upload files (PDFs, CSVs) and ask questions about them, is much more manual. It is better suited for qualitative analysis—like summarizing a 50-page report or brainstorming ideas—rather than quantitative bulk processing.

Model Versatility and Special Features

Both tools offer impressive model variety, allowing you to switch between OpenAI, Anthropic, and Google models. However, Forefront includes "Personas," which let you save specific system prompts (e.g., "Act as a Senior SEO Specialist") to maintain consistency across chats. It also features integrated image generation and internet browsing. GPT for Sheets and Docs counters this with "Web Search" capabilities within cells, allowing you to pull live data from the internet directly into a spreadsheet, a feature that is a game-changer for lead generation and market research.

Pricing Comparison

Forefront follows a traditional SaaS subscription model. It offers a limited free tier, while the Pro Plan ($29/month) provides unlimited access to premium models like GPT-4 and Claude 3 Opus. This is ideal for users who want predictable monthly costs and use AI heavily for daily conversational tasks.

GPT for Sheets and Docs uses a usage-based (pay-as-you-go) model. You purchase credit packs (starting around $29), and your balance decreases based on the number of tokens you consume and the models you use. There are no monthly subscriptions, which is highly cost-effective for users who have occasional "bursts" of work—like a one-time data cleaning project—rather than a constant daily need.

Use Case Recommendations

Use Forefront if:

  • You want a superior, all-in-one interface to replace the standard ChatGPT.
  • You need to switch between GPT-4, Claude, and Gemini frequently for different tasks.
  • You spend your time "chatting" with long PDF documents or research papers.
  • You want to create custom AI characters or assistants for creative writing.

Use GPT for Sheets and Docs if:

  • You work extensively in Google Sheets and need to automate repetitive data tasks.
  • You need to clean, format, or translate thousands of rows of data at once.
  • You are an SEO professional performing keyword research or generating meta tags in bulk.
  • You prefer paying only for what you use rather than a monthly subscription.

Verdict

The "winner" depends entirely on your workspace. If you are looking for a conversational powerhouse that handles complex research and multi-model chatting, Forefront is the better choice. It turns AI into a sophisticated personal assistant.

However, if you are a data-driven professional who lives in spreadsheets, GPT for Sheets and Docs is the superior tool. Its ability to turn a simple Google Sheet into a massive AI-powered automation engine makes it one of the most practical productivity extensions on the market today.
